As if my fall couldn’t get any awesomer, I have now a wedding to go to. Good thing it’s next month because I have a dress to buy. As someone who has worked fashion retail (Charlotte Russe) I’m not too worried. Here are my top six tips to finding a dress. 


  1. Never explore “your closet” Hell, those are for dresses that were worn already. They can’t be seen again unless they are being hauled to the dumpster during spring cleaning.

  2. When a salesperson asks you what you are looking for, you are morally obligated to tell them. Otherwise you are just wandering around aimlessly wasting your time

  3. Take each dress in a large, medium and a small even if the small could substitute as a scarf and the large could be a tent

  4. When you are in the dressing room, snapchat each dress to no less than five people. It’s a group decision right? 

  5. Go for pale, pastel colors that will compliment that bride’s white gown. She’ll appreciate you for it. 

  6. Don’t forget to leave the tag on so you can return it!
